Owner's name written on edge. xx, 556 pages, 16 unnumbered leaves of plates : illustrations ; 24 cm. *Autographed by author.* <br> "Reginald V. Jones was a secret hero of British intelligence in World War II, whose genius for scientific tricks baffled German bombers and saved thousands of lives. A master practical joker, puzzle-solver, hoaxer and harmonica player (one retired spymaster fondly remembered him playing Scottish airs at a crowded Chinese restaurant), Reginald Victor Jones turned his whimsy into a devastating weapon in wartime. He was recognized -- at least by the world's intelligence services -- as the father of electronic warfare, a pioneer in technology to mystify, mislead and surprise the enemy.'He did more to save us from disaster than many who are glittering with trinkets.' Winston Churchill said." - New York Times Obit.
